Transaction ae890dcbe70c16aba18d50642f435ed9b0d7b3cf0de0e328ef866e6cae8f5f85

1 Input
1 Outputs
  • ae890dcbe70c16aba18d50642f435ed9b0d7b3cf0de0e328ef866e6cae8f5f85:0
  • value  2287575
    address  18fR3X5RXUGYoZyJYuR5PHJQgzKnxPKp9p